Read MoreSelecting the right pump for slurries is critical to get the most bang for your buck. Basic pump components, such as the impeller size and design, material of construction, and discharge configurations must be considered to ensure the pump will hold up against the wear caused by an abrasive slurry. Slurry pumps are generally larger in size when compared to low-viscosity liquid pumps and usually require more horsepower to operate because they're less efficient. Bearings and shafts must be more rugged and rigid as well.

- The design of the slurry pump is critical to ensure that the abrasive and often corrosive aspects of the slurry do not damage the impeller. In addition, slurries and sludges may contain large amounts of unforeseen solids, which will inevitably clog many types of pumps. Since most centrifugal pump impellers have very tight tolerances on the worm gear, the abrasive (and sometimes corrosive) nature of the slurry will quickly wear down the worm gear and destroy the tolerances. In turn, this causes the pump to lose suction. This can lead to extensive downtime of the slurry pump, as well as expensive maintenance and spare parts.

- Slurries are divided into two main categories: non-settling or settling. Non-settling slurries consist of very fine particles, giving the illusion of increased apparent viscosity. These slurries usually have low wear characteristics, but require very careful consideration when selecting the right pump, as they behave differently from ordinary liquids.
- When the slurry pump working, pump parts are easy to be impacted, wear, and corrosion, etc. Therefore, the liner of the slurry pump uses wear-resistant material, such as high chromium alloy, rubber. The wear-resistant materials can effectively reduce the wear parts of the pump. So most of the slurry pump is a wear-resistant slurry pump in the current market.
- Natural rubber is an excellent wear material when handling wet sand slurries. Its strength, resilience and cut resistance have a positive impact on the wear performance of slurry pumps.

HEC is derived from cellulose, a naturally occurring polysaccharide, through a process of etherification using ethylene oxide. This modification introduces hydroxyethyl groups to the cellulose backbone, enhancing its solubility in water and making it a valuable ingredient in both aqueous and non-aqueous systems. HEC is classified as a cellulose ether and is known for its excellent thickening, stabilizing, and film-forming properties.

Hydroxyethyl cellulose (HEC) is a water-soluble polymer derived from cellulose, a natural polymer found in plant cell walls. It is produced through a chemical process that involves the reaction of cellulose with ethylene oxide, which results in a modified cellulose derivative. HEC is widely known for its exceptional properties, making it an essential ingredient in various industries, including cosmetics, pharmaceuticals, food, and construction.

HPMC is a chemically modified form of cellulose, a natural polymer derived from plant cellulose. The modification process involves the substitution of hydroxyl groups on the cellulose molecules with hydroxypropyl and methyl groups. This modification enhances the solubility of cellulose in water and improves its functional properties. As a result, HPMC has become a critical ingredient in many formulations, providing desirable characteristics such as viscosity control and stability.

HEC is not classified as flammable; however, its powder form can pose a dust explosion hazard when dispersed in air. The SDS provides guidance on fire-fighting measures, including the use of water spray, foam, or extinguishing agents suitable for the surrounding materials. Firefighters should wear appropriate protective equipment.
